import 'package:petitparser/petitparser.dart'; import 'package:test/test.dart'; void main() { test('parse()', () { final parser = char('a'); expect(parser.parse('a') is Success, isTrue); expect(parser.parse('b') is Success, isFalse); }); test('parse (start)', () { final parser = char('b'); expect(parser.parse('abc', start: 0) is Success, isFalse); expect(parser.parse('abc', start: 1) is Success, isTrue); expect(parser.parse('abc', start: 2) is Success, isFalse); expect(parser.parse('abc', start: 3) is Success, isFalse); expect(parser.parse('abc', start: 4) is Success, isFalse); }); test('accept()', () { final parser = char('a'); expect(parser.accept('a'), isTrue); expect(parser.accept('b'), isFalse); }); test('accept (start)', () { final parser = char('b'); expect(parser.accept('abc', start: 0), isFalse); expect(parser.accept('abc', start: 1), isTrue); expect(parser.accept('abc', start: 2), isFalse); expect(parser.accept('abc', start: 3), isFalse); expect(parser.accept('abc', start: 4), isFalse); }); group('allMatches', () { const input = 'a123b456'; final parser = digit().seq(digit()).flatten(); test('allMatches()', () { expect(parser.allMatches(input), ['12', '45']); }); test('allMatches(start: 3)', () { expect(parser.allMatches(input, start: 3), ['45']); }); test('allMatches(overlapping: true)', () { expect(parser.allMatches(input, overlapping: true), [ '12', '23', '45', '56', ]); }); test('allMatches(start: 3, overlapping: true)', () { expect(parser.allMatches(input, start: 3, overlapping: true), [ '45', '56', ]); }); }); group('pattern', () { const input = 'a123b45'; final pattern = digit().seq(digit()).toPattern(); test('allMatches()', () { final matches = pattern.allMatches(input); expect(matches.map((matcher) => matcher.pattern), [pattern, pattern]); expect(matches.map((matcher) => matcher.input), [input, input]); expect(matches.map((matcher) => matcher.start), [1, 5]); expect(matches.map((matcher) => matcher.end), [3, 7]); expect(matches.map((matcher) => matcher.groupCount), [0, 0]); expect(matches.map((matcher) => matcher[0]), ['12', '45']); expect(matches.map((matcher) => matcher.group(0)), ['12', '45']); expect(matches.map((matcher) => matcher.groups([0, 1])), [ ['12', null], ['45', null], ]); }); test('allMatches() (empty match)', () { final pattern = digit().star().toPattern(); final matches = pattern.allMatches(input); expect(matches.map((matcher) => matcher[0]), ['', '123', '', '45', '']); }); test('matchAsPrefix()', () { final match1 = pattern.matchAsPrefix(input); expect(match1, isNull); final match2 = pattern.matchAsPrefix(input, 2)!; expect(match2.pattern, pattern); expect(match2.input, input); expect(match2.start, 2); expect(match2.end, 4); expect(match2.groupCount, 0); expect(match2[0], '23'); expect(match2.group(0), '23'); expect(match2.groups([0, 1]), ['23', null]); }); test('startsWith()', () { expect(input.startsWith(pattern), isFalse); expect(input.startsWith(pattern, 1), isTrue); expect(input.startsWith(pattern, 2), isTrue); expect(input.startsWith(pattern, 3), isFalse); }); test('indexOf()', () { expect(input.indexOf(pattern), 1); expect(input.indexOf(pattern), 1); expect(input.indexOf(pattern, 1), 1); expect(input.indexOf(pattern, 2), 2); expect(input.indexOf(pattern, 3), 5); }); test('lastIndexOf()', () { expect(input.lastIndexOf(pattern), 5); expect(input.lastIndexOf(pattern, 0), -1); expect(input.lastIndexOf(pattern, 1), 1); expect(input.lastIndexOf(pattern, 2), 2); expect(input.lastIndexOf(pattern, 3), 2); }); test('contains()', () { expect(input.contains(pattern), isTrue); }); test('replaceFirst()', () { expect(input.replaceFirst(pattern, '!'), 'a!3b45'); }); test('replaceFirstMapped()', () { expect( input.replaceFirstMapped(pattern, (match) => '!${match[0]}!'), 'a!12!3b45', ); }); test('replaceAll()', () { expect(input.replaceAll(pattern, '!'), 'a!3b!'); }); test('replaceAllMapped()', () { expect( input.replaceAllMapped(pattern, (match) => '!${match[0]}!'), 'a!12!3b!45!', ); }); test('split()', () { expect(input.split(pattern), ['a', '3b', '']); }); test('splitMapJoin()', () { expect( input.splitMapJoin( pattern, onMatch: (match) => '!${match[0]}!', onNonMatch: (nonMatch) => '?$nonMatch?', ), '?a?!12!?3b?!45!??', ); }); }); }
